Hampden County, Massachusetts is home to 464,338 residents. Land Owl's national power plants layer records the following within the county boundary — Power plants: 77. Total operating capacity: 1,405.2 MW. Largest power plant: Stony Brook (541.5 MW). Dominant fuel type: SUN (48). Distinct fuel types: 7. Largest operator by capacity: Massachusetts Mun Wholes Electric Co (541.5 MW). Operator with most sites: Citizens Enterprises Corporation (8 sites). Plants currently operating: 74 of 77 (96.1%).
